So, this is probably something with the caching but tag pages recently started showing me deleted questions. For example:
Which in particular links to this question: https://stackoverflow.com/questions/32199782/promises-wrapper
Which is deleted. This is on this page: https://stackoverflow.com/questions/new/promise?show=all&sort=newest
This is new and I haven't seen the bug before.